Understanding the Mathematics Behind Roulette

Roulette is one of the most iconic casino games, blending chance with strategic betting. At its core, the game is driven by mathematical probabilities that determine the likelihood of different outcomes. Whether a player bets on a single number, a color, or an odd/even outcome, the house edge remains consistent, ensuring the casino’s long-term profitability. Understanding these mathematical principles is crucial for any player who wants to make informed decisions rather than relying purely on luck.

The roulette wheel consists of numbered pockets ranging from 0 to 36 in European roulette, with an additional 00 in American roulette. This structure affects the odds of winning bets. For example, betting on a single number offers a payout of 35 to 1, but the actual odds of success are 1 in 37 (European) or 1 in 38 (American), giving the house a slight advantage. The concept of expected value and probability distribution plays a central role in analyzing the game and understanding why, despite occasional wins, the casino always holds an edge.
